Introduction to Shield AI
Shield AI’s mission is to protect service members and civilians with intelligent systems. Shield AI is a fast growing, venture-backed defense-technology company built around a team of proven executives, distinguished warfighters, and world-class AI engineers. Since 2018, Shield AI’s products and people have supported operations around the world with the US Department of Defense and our allies. Most recently, we acquired Heron Systems and Martin UAV as wholly owned subsidiaries of Shield AI. Join our team and shape the future of artificially intelligent systems.
Job Description
As our Senior System Administrator, you will support and help architect Shield AI's enterprise architecture in our classified space.
The ideal candidate will have extensive experience in managing classified systems and networks to include system hardening and accreditation support. Experience with enterprise networking, virtualization, storage, building solutions to deploy in on-premises and in Azure Gov Cloud environments. The candidate should be comfortable working in highly secure and fast paced environments.
